网络数据采集软件的采集数据如何进行整合?

在当今信息爆炸的时代,网络数据采集软件已成为企业获取市场信息、了解竞争对手、分析用户需求的重要工具。然而,如何对采集到的海量数据进行有效整合,成为摆在众多企业面前的一道难题。本文将深入探讨网络数据采集软件的采集数据如何进行整合,旨在为读者提供一套实用、高效的数据整合方案。

一、数据采集概述

1. 数据采集的意义

数据采集是指通过特定的工具或方法,从互联网、数据库、传感器等渠道获取有价值的信息。对于企业而言,数据采集具有以下意义:

  • 了解市场动态:通过采集市场数据,企业可以及时掌握行业趋势、竞争对手动态,为决策提供有力支持。
  • 优化产品与服务:通过对用户数据的采集与分析,企业可以了解用户需求,从而优化产品与服务,提升用户体验。
  • 降低运营成本:通过数据采集,企业可以实现对生产、销售等环节的精细化管理,降低运营成本。

2. 数据采集的方法

目前,数据采集的方法主要有以下几种:

  • 网页爬虫:通过模拟浏览器行为,自动抓取网页内容。
  • API接口:利用第三方平台提供的API接口,获取数据。
  • 数据库查询:直接从数据库中提取数据。
  • 传感器采集:通过传感器获取实时数据。

二、数据整合的挑战

1. 数据质量

数据质量是数据整合的基础。采集到的数据可能存在重复、错误、缺失等问题,这些问题会影响数据整合的效果。

2. 数据格式

不同来源的数据格式可能存在差异,需要进行转换和适配。

3. 数据规模

随着数据采集的不断深入,数据规模会越来越大,对存储和计算能力提出更高要求。

4. 数据安全

数据在整合过程中,可能涉及敏感信息,需要确保数据安全。

三、数据整合方案

1. 数据清洗

数据清洗是数据整合的第一步,主要目的是去除重复、错误、缺失等数据,提高数据质量。

  • 重复数据检测:通过比对数据,找出重复记录。
  • 错误数据修正:对错误数据进行修正或删除。
  • 缺失数据填充:对缺失数据进行填充或删除。

2. 数据转换

数据转换是将不同格式的数据转换为统一格式的过程。

  • 数据映射:将不同数据源的字段映射到统一字段。
  • 数据格式转换:将不同格式的数据转换为统一格式。

3. 数据存储

数据存储是将整合后的数据存储到数据库或数据仓库中。

  • 关系型数据库:适用于结构化数据存储。
  • NoSQL数据库:适用于非结构化数据存储。

4. 数据分析

数据分析是对整合后的数据进行挖掘和分析,提取有价值的信息。

  • 统计分析:对数据进行统计分析,发现数据规律。
  • 机器学习:利用机器学习算法,对数据进行预测和分析。

四、案例分析

1. 案例背景

某电商平台希望通过数据采集和分析,了解用户购买行为,从而优化产品推荐。

2. 数据采集

  • 网页爬虫:采集用户浏览、购买等行为数据。
  • API接口:获取用户评价、评论等数据。

3. 数据整合

  • 数据清洗:去除重复、错误、缺失等数据。
  • 数据转换:将不同格式的数据转换为统一格式。
  • 数据存储:将整合后的数据存储到数据库中。

4. 数据分析

  • 统计分析:分析用户购买行为,发现用户偏好。
  • 机器学习:利用机器学习算法,为用户推荐商品。

通过数据整合和分析,该电商平台成功优化了产品推荐,提升了用户体验和销售额。

总结

网络数据采集软件的采集数据整合是一个复杂的过程,需要从数据清洗、数据转换、数据存储、数据分析等多个方面进行。通过本文的探讨,相信读者对数据整合有了更深入的了解。在实际应用中,企业应根据自身需求,选择合适的数据整合方案,从而发挥数据采集的最大价值。

猜你喜欢:网络可视化